This book is divided into ten chapters. The first chapter introduces the basics of plant naming. The second chapter discusses plant families and genera. The third chapter covers plant species and cultivars. The fourth chapter explores plant names in different languages. The fifth chapter delves into the history of plant names. The sixth chapter presents unusual and interesting plant names. The seventh chapter examines plants named after people. The eighth chapter discusses plants named after places. The ninth chapter covers plants named after animals. And the tenth chapter explores plants named after mythological creatures.
Each chapter is packed with information, but it’s presented in a clear and concise way. The book is also beautifully illustrated with over 100 color photographs.
